Как стать автором
Обновить

Комментарии 13

Поэтому новая админка для отдела статистики была сверстана в стиле 98 винды.

Как раз думаю как реализовать админку на Yii2. Спасибо за идею!!!

Как-то сложилось впечатление, что пост про CMS или даже про какое-то подобие MS Access, а не про классические админки — бэк-офисы к данным уже имеющихся приложений.

<юмор>Давно уже пора сделать генератор language-agnostic админок на react + websockets, которые будут общаться с API, 2017-й год на дворе ведь</юмор>

Я б взял. у меня тут панель управления хостингом, десятки сущностей, связи, и пилить всё в одно лицо — времени на все не хватает.

> По традиции JavaScript разработчикам TODO лист полагается писать.
Была недавно мысль ввести моду новые фреймворки MVC не на TODO-листах опробывать, а на админке. Больше разнообразных задач получится и будут более широко представлены операции. Но тут, конечно, связь с сервером останавливает.

Автор, как думаете, разумно ли внедрить Vue.js 2+ в этот генератор админок? Код фронтенда упростится, но IE8 не будет поддерживаться (что для админок не проблема).

А React, как в шутку предлагают выше — здесь слишком большая пушка для воробьёв.

(+ Гитхаба не нашёл.)

> Больше разнообразных задач получится и будут более широко представлены операции.

Согласен. Демки фреймворков почти всегда идеальны, а в реальности всплывает куча моментов.


В React`е смысла не вижу, т.к. шаблоны в данный момент это 4..5% кода. Да и логики в них много, что противоречит идеи чистых шаблонов. Грубо говоря — на фоне дырок в базовом функционале замена шаблонизатора не является приоритетной задачей.


Тоже самое с Vue.js — его внедрение уберет 4..5% кода логики (либо переделает код под себя). Единственное что это даст по факту — сборка чуть распухнет. Код итак ООП (всё классами в ES6 стиле). Базовые задачи это решить не поможет.


Трудность разработки в данный момент обусловлена огромным количеством стандартной рутиной работы с конфигами, их рефакторингом и шаблонизацией. Все просто и понятно, только чуть-чуть скучно. Нужно с кислой мордой перелапатить кучу готового кода с других проектов, рассортировать, подписать, настроить.

Мне казалось, что я уже писал в личку, но переписки не нашел. Спустя три года я могу сказать, что если бы я перешел тогда на Vue, это дало бы хороший рывок вперед. Отказ от него был большой ошибкой.

Но с другой стороны вся концепция настолько сильно поменялась, что я выбросил весь код и начал с нуля.
Подскажите, как все таки воспользоваться вашим продуктом для генерации админок? Или лучше в личку писать?
PostgressSQL
Надо больше s!
НЛО прилетело и опубликовало эту надпись здесь
Автор — умница!
Зарегистрируйтесь на Хабре, чтобы оставить комментарий

Публикации

Изменить настройки темы

Истории